WebThe elements saved in a structure are called it’s members. In C, structure are used to group together variables of different data types, whereas in C++, structure can also contain functions and data types in addition to variables. Here we will discuss the key difference between structure in C and C++ despite syntactical similarities. WebFeb 4, 2024 · Key Difference between C and C++ C is a Procedural Oriented language, whereas C++ is an Object-Oriented Programming language. C supports only Pointers, whereas C++ supports both pointers and references. C does not allow you to use function overloading, whereas C++ allows you to use function overloading.
